four score and seven years ago, my brother eric set out to build street machine. now this wouldnt be your normal street machine. sure it would be v8 powered, all-american muscle, but not in the vein of the mustang, camaro, nova or any other classic, timeless design. no, young E decided to go with the worlds first disposable car, a 1973 Chevy Vega. so over the last 10 years (and like 3 separate Vegas) his work has now come to fruition. and as much as i joke with him about it, this thing is pretty damn nice. worked 355 inch small block good for about 500 hp. nice lil 125 shot of the giggle juice (that he hasnt mustered the courage to use). 4 speed manual. tubbed rear and roll bars. i look forward to getting back to atl next week and putting it through its paces. the best he has run is a 12.5 @ 115, all motor.........amateur. here are some pics. when i say that he is "eat up" with this car, it may be an understatement.......
